How Students Can Benefit From Online Tutoring in 2027
Students can benefit from online tutoring by using it as part of their academic routine, not only during emergencies.
Students should use tutoring to:
Review difficult topics early
Prepare for exams gradually
Organize assignments before deadlines
Improve writing quality
Manage projects in stages
Get feedback before submission
Build stronger study habits
Reduce last-minute stress
Using support early helps students perform better throughout the semester.
Common Mistakes Students Should Avoid in the Future
As online tutoring becomes easier to access, students should still use it wisely.
Students should avoid:
Waiting until the final hour
Sending unclear instructions
Ignoring feedback
Using support without learning
Submitting without review
Not preparing questions
Missing scheduled sessions
Depending only on last-minute help
Forgetting citation requirements
Working without a plan
Academic support is most useful when students stay involved in the process.
